- Key Considerations for School Wi-Fi Solutions:
- Scalability: A scalable Wi-Fi solution accommodates the growing number of devices in schools, ensuring a smooth and reliable connection for all users.
- Security Measures: Implement robust security protocols to protect sensitive data and ensure a safe online environment for students. This includes encryption, firewalls, and regular security updates.
- Bandwidth Management: Efficient bandwidth management ensures that the network can handle the simultaneous use of various devices, preventing congestion during peak usage times.
- Wi-Fi Infrastructure Components:
- Access Points (APs): Strategically place access points throughout the school to provide consistent and reliable Wi-Fi coverage in classrooms, libraries, auditoriums, and other common areas.
- Network Controllers: Centralized network controllers manage and optimize the performance of multiple access points, ensuring a cohesive and well-managed Wi-Fi network.
- Guest Network Access: Implement a secure guest network to provide controlled internet access for visitors, parents, and other guests.

- Wireless Security Measures:
- User Authentication: Employ secure user authentication methods to control access to the Wi-Fi network, ensuring that only authorized individuals can connect.
- Content Filtering: Implement content filtering solutions to restrict access to inappropriate or non-educational websites, creating a safe online environment for students.
- Wi-Fi Management and Monitoring:
- Centralized Management Platforms: Utilize centralized management platforms to monitor, troubleshoot, and manage the school's Wi-Fi network efficiently.
- Performance Analytics: Regularly analyze performance metrics to identify areas for improvement, optimize network resources, and address potential issues proactively.
- Future-Proofing the Wi-Fi Infrastructure:
- Support for Emerging Technologies: Choose Wi-Fi solutions that support emerging technologies, such as Wi-Fi 6, to ensure that the infrastructure remains relevant and capable of handling future advancements.
